Output e018af980ed9544791bc0d8cf49d338f8e30fe07e7637a21229518761d6b7e73:0

value
20012980
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ba05f2e954b5b24cfe4be3ec26e1ad497783bcdc OP_EQUALVERIFY OP_CHECKSIG
address
1Hxbp1tmiYorUhrb3AkZ8Y7hFeYWC5XD1e
transaction
e018af980ed9544791bc0d8cf49d338f8e30fe07e7637a21229518761d6b7e73
confirmations
394406
spent
true